Ferrari could turn hopes to 2015 season

Ferrari may already be looking to write off the 2014 title. After a bad start to the new turbo V6 era for the fabled Italian team, Ferrari is just fifth in the constructors' championship, behind rival Mercedes and Renault-powered teams. Technical boss Pat Fry admitted this week that trying to beat dominant Mercedes is "currently" not a realistic goal. "Our first priority," he said, "is to establish ourselves as the second best team." After failing to preside over even a single podium at any of the opening three races of the season, team boss Stefano Domenicali quit his post.
